In March, the government published the Land and Conveyancing Law Reform (Review of Rent in Certain Cases) Bill 2010, the purpose of which is to provide for regulation concerning rent review of existing commercial leases.

From 28 January 2010 any disqualification from driving in an EU state may also create a similar disqualification in Ireland. The Act provides for the foreign state to notify the Minister who in turn applies to Court to obtain an Irish disqualification order.
